Male Luer couplers are designed for secure low‑pressure fluid transfer connections in laboratory, analytical, and fluid management systems requiring dependable leak‑resistant performance. The standardized 6% Luer taper design ensures broad compatibility with common Luer fittings and related laboratory fluidic components.

The 47453‑02‑010 couplers are manufactured from durable white nylon for long service life and resistance to wear in demanding laboratory environments. These fittings may be used with separate rotating lock rings to improve connection stability and ease of use in various fluid handling setups.

Compatible with tubing inner diameters ranging from 1/16" (1.6 mm) to 1/4" (6.4 mm), these couplers provide flexible integration into a wide range of laboratory fluid transfer applications.
